是的,轻量云服务器(如腾讯云轻量应用服务器、阿里云轻量应用服务器、华为云轻量云服务器等)完全支持自定义安装应用程序,但具体方式和限制取决于服务器的操作系统类型和配置权限。
以下是关键说明:
✅ 支持自定义安装的原因:
- 轻量云服务器本质上是一台独立的、拥有完整 root(Linux)或 Administrator(Windows)权限的虚拟机;
- 用户可自由选择操作系统(如 Ubuntu、CentOS、Debian、Alibaba Cloud Linux、Windows Server 等);
- 提供 SSH(Linux/macOS/Windows)或 RDP(Windows)远程访问能力;
- 支持通过命令行(如
apt/yum/dnf/pip/curl/wget)或图形界面(Windows)安装任意开源或商业软件(如 Nginx、MySQL、Node.js、Python 应用、Java Web 服务、WordPress、Docker、宝塔面板等)。
⚠️ 需要注意的限制与建议:
- 资源限制:轻量服务器通常配置较低(如1核2GB内存),需合理评估应用资源需求(避免部署高负载数据库或大型中间件);
- 系统兼容性:确保所选应用与 OS 版本、架构(x86_64 / ARM)兼容(如部分软件暂不支持 ARM 镜像);
- 安全组/防火墙:安装后需在控制台配置安全组规则(开放对应端口,如 80/443/3306/8080),并检查系统防火墙(如
ufw/firewalld)是否放行; - 镜像选择影响初始环境:
- 若使用「应用镜像」(如 WordPress、LAMP、Docker 镜像),系统已预装部分组件,可直接部署或二次定制;
- 若使用「纯净系统镜像」(如 Ubuntu 22.04),则需完全手动安装配置,灵活性最高;
- 合规与许可:自行安装的商业软件(如 Microsoft SQL Server、Adobe 系列)需确保合法授权;部分云厂商对 Windows Server 上运行特定软件有许可要求;
- 持久化与备份:安装的应用及数据默认存储在系统盘,建议定期创建快照或绑定云硬盘以保障数据安全。
💡 最佳实践示例:
- 在 Ubuntu 轻量服务器上一键部署 Node.js 应用:
curl -fsSL https://deb.nodesource.com/setup-lts.x | sudo -E bash - sudo apt-get install -y nodejs git clone https://github.com/your/app.git && cd app npm install && npm start & sudo ufw allow 3000 # 开放端口 - 安装宝塔面板(Linux)快速建站:
wget -O install.sh http://download.bt.cn/install/install-ubuntu_6.0.sh && sudo bash install.sh
✅ 总结:
轻量云服务器不是“封闭容器”,而是精简版云主机,赋予用户充分的自主权——只要符合资源限制和安全规范,你可以像管理一台物理服务器一样自由安装、配置和运行任何合法应用程序。
如你有具体想安装的应用(如:Docker + WordPress、MinIO 对象存储、Rust 后端服务、或某个国产软件),欢迎告诉我,我可以提供详细步骤和避坑指南 👍
CLOUD云枢